Output 28fda63f37e2f77d57205264c102e4131c9d8e5fba68f98e402eea6a7a5e82b9:9

value
569740
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a65ad8c5d889935b16ec311543db45e192ea406c OP_EQUALVERIFY OP_CHECKSIG
address
1GAbzzJfsCKNkxnt42SLhUwKXyQUAJnFna
transaction
28fda63f37e2f77d57205264c102e4131c9d8e5fba68f98e402eea6a7a5e82b9
spent
true